SUMMARY: The Product Manager - Internal Applications is responsible for supporting the development and evolution of internal applications within the organization. This role will collaborate with cross-functional teams, drive agile practices, and ensure effective testing and release processes for internal app solutions.
The Product Manager will work remotely and must have a suitable home office environment.

RESPONSIBILITIES:
Collaborate with cross-functional teams to define, develop, implement, and improve functional and user-based features and functionality for internal revenue applications
Serve as a technical resource to clarify and define technical requirements for development initiatives and projects
Own the agile process, including JIRA management, planning, grooming, and retrospectives for assigned products
Evaluate and recommend third-party technology relationships, research quality vendors and products, and coordinate technical evaluations and implementation planning.
Resolve technical feasibility, design optimization, bugs, and production issues.
Conduct internal and external training, create documentation, and provide technical end-user support.
Develop commercial and technical product documentation, including ownership of the Product Confluence structure.
Monitor and analyze product performance data, providing insights and seeking optimization opportunities for product performance and customer satisfaction
REQUIREMENTS:
Bachelor's Degree in Computer Science, Technology, Business, or a related field
3-5 years of relevant experience in agile product development/management, with a focus on solution testing and release, test scripts and automation, and JIRA/Atlassian backlog management
2+ years of experience in a highly technical role focused on solution validation and testing
Experience working with JavaScript/CSS/HTML, SQL, JIRA/Atlassian, Confluence, Google Ad Manager, Tableau, BigQuery, or similar tools supporting quality assurance practices
Experience in technical writing, including product requirements, test plans, release notes, and version logging
Strategic thinking and a passion for delivering high-quality products and solutions
Excellent communication skills, both oral and written, with the ability to build positive relationships across the organization
Strong problem-solving and analytical abilities
